Governance

Company with a Board of Corporate Auditors (six directors, one of whom is outside). It has established voluntary nomination and compensation committees, each chaired by an outside director. At the ordinary general meeting of shareholders in July 2025, the company plans to transition to a company with an Audit and Supervisory Committee, aiming to strengthen governance.

Risk Management

The company has established a Risk and Compliance Committee (chaired by the President and Representative Director, meeting quarterly on a regular basis) as a body directly under the Board of Directors, which deliberates on risk management and compliance policies—including sustainability-related matters—and reports to the Board of Directors. The company also conducts internal audits of all departments by one dedicated internal audit staff member, utilizes retained legal counsel, and has established an internal whistleblowing system.

Shareholder Returns

No dividend continues for FY2026 (ending April 2026) (annual dividend ¥0). No dividend is also planned for FY2027 (ending April 2027). Amid ongoing operating losses, priority is given to strengthening internal reserves. No mention of share buybacks.

ESG

Sustainability initiatives are at an early stage, with the company having begun considering an integrated ESG/SDGs approach. It has set forth strategies for human capital development (in-house study sessions, support for professional certification) and internal environment improvement (promoting shortened working hours and remote work), but specific indicators, targets, and results have not yet been established. Regarding environmental issues such as climate change, the company only states that these are being discussed at the Board of Directors level.
